Try resetting the display preference in your browser to clear up the viewing issue. In Reader or Acrobat, right-click the document window, and choose Page Display Preferences. From the list at left, select Internet. Deselect Display PDF in browser, and then click OK.

This means you can choose how PDFs appear on-screen when first opened. To change the initial view settings for PDFs in Acrobat, open a PDF in Acrobat whose initial view you want to specify. Then select File| Properties from the Menu Bar to open the Document Properties dialog box. Then click the Initial View tab.

Adjust display settings in docHub or Reader: Within docHub or Reader for Windows, click the Edit menu Preferences. Click Page Display on the left. Verify Resolution is set to a minimum of 110 pixels/inch. Check or uncheck Smooth line art and/or Enhanced thin lines.
Changing default page view in docHub Edit, Preferences (or Control-K). Choose Page Display in the Categories section. In the Default Layout and Zoom section (top of page), change the Page Layout and Zoom selections to your preference. Click OK to save your settings.
This typically happens if you are using a non-web safe font and havent properly embedded them when saving in PowerPoint. To fix this, youll need to re-save your PDF file with the fonts embedded.
